"When a catatonic woman shows up at the psychiatric unit, social worker Thea is shocked to discover the patient holds a link to her past. Thea's at a loss when the patient is ripped away from her as suddenly as she appeared. Determined to find her, Thea folows a trail of clues to Southwestern New Mexico, where a charismatic couple holds a controversial retreat to uncover attendees' romantic and sexual issues. Forced to participate in increasingly intimate exercises, Thea finds herself inching closer to her missing patient and to answers about her past. However, time is running out, and if she stays for the last session, she too might lose her mind...or worse."--from back cover.
